Not a track bike but it is a 750!

A friend from Placerville procurred this CB750 for me for a restore project.
Years ago when these SOHC's were new I uncrated and assembled many of them. Now all these years later I get to embark on a restore project!
Dam just looking at these pics(I havent seen the bike in person)I have a flood of memories of my days working at the Honda shop.
